vba中,变量类型有哪些,类型符是什么

作者&投稿:弓姬 (若有异议请与网页底部的电邮联系)
VBA共有12种数据类型,具体见下表,此外用户还可以根据以下类型用Type自定义数据类型。 数据类型 类型标识符 字 节 字符串型 String $ 字符长度(0-65400) 字节型 Byte 1 布尔型 Boolean 无 2 整数型 Integer % 2 长整数型 Long & 4 单精度型 Single ! 4 双精度型 Double # 8 日期型 Date 无 8 公元100/1/1-9999/12/31 货币型 Currency @ 8 小数点型 Decimal 无 14 变体型 Variant 无 以上任意类型, 可变对象型 Object 无 4 1)VBA允许使用未定义的变量,默认是变体变量。 2)在模块通用说明部份,加入 Option Explicit 语句可以强迫用户进行变量定义。 3)变量定义语句及变量作用域 Dim 变量as 类型 '定义为局部变量,如 Dim xyz as integer Private 变量as 类型 '定义为私有变量,如 Private xyz as byte Public 变量as 类型 '定义为公有变量,如 Public xyz as single Global 变量as 类型 '定义为全局变量,如 Globlal xyz as date Static 变量as 类型 '定义为静态变量,如 Static xyz as double 一般变量作用域的原则是,那部份定义就在那部份起作用,模块中定义则在该模块那作用。

VBA中使用Dim声明变量,若变量类型为货币,使用的类型符是 A.Integer B.Decimal C.Currency D.Single~

选C
Currency 数据类型在货币计算与定点计算中很有用,在这种场合精度特别重要。


如上图列出了VBA的所有数据类型以及所占用的字节大小和范围,你所说的特有的数据类型就是用户定义的类型,一般的使用type来定义,比如,在模块当中输入以下代码:
Public Type shuju name As String Id As IntegerEnd Type
上述代码定义了一个数据类型shuju,它有两个属性分别是name和Id,这两个属性可以在代码当中调用
比如:
Sub test() Dim i As shuju i.name = "A" i.Id = 100 MsgBox i.IdEnd Sub

基本数据类型有哪些?
答:基本数据类型有四类八种,分别为:1.整型:byte,short,int,long。2.浮点型:float,double。3.逻辑型:boolean。4.字符型:char。数据类型在数据结构中的定义是一组性质相同的值的集合以及定义在这个值集合上的一组操作的总称。变量是用来存储值的所在处,它们有名字和数据类型。变量的数据类型决定...

变量的存储类型有哪些
答:Turbo C2.0支持四种变量存储类型。说明符如下:auto static extern register 下面分别来介绍。一、auto auto称为自动变量。局部变量是指在函数内部说明的变量(有时也称为自动变量)。用关键字auto进 行说明, 当auto省略时, 所有的非全程变量都被认为是局部变量, 所以auto实际上 从来不用。局部...

类型说明符是什么啊
答:顾名思义,能够说明某个变量是什么类型的就是类型说明符。比如:int、double、char、指针、结构体、枚举等等,只要它能够说明变量是什么类型的就是类型说明符 类型说明符具有说明长度以及说明符号位(可以用于修改符号位)等功能。

字符型变量的类型说明符是?
答:字符型变量是用来保存单字符的一种变量。字符型量包括字符常量和字符变量,字符串常量是由一对双引号括起的字符序列,字符变量的取值是字符常量即单个字符,字符变量的类型说明符是char,字符变量类型说明的格式和书写规则都与整型变量相同。字符型变量特点 字符型变量中所存放的字符是计算机字符集中的字符。

python变量类型有哪些
答:2、多个变量赋值 3、标准数据类型:在内存中存储的数据可以有多种类型。4、Python数字:数字数据类型用于存储数值。Python支持四种不同的数字类型:int(有符号整型)、long(长整型[也可以代表八进制和十六进制])、float(浮点型)、complex(复数)5、Python字符串:字符串或串(String)是由数字、字母、...

局部变量声明表里有哪些变量类型?
答:在编程语言中,局部变量是在特定作用域内声明的变量,其作用范围仅限于该作用域。局部变量的声明可能涉及多种变量类型,这取决于编程语言和其数据类型的支持。以下是一些常见的变量类型,可能在局部变量声明表中出现:1. **整数类型(Integer):** 表示整数值的数据类型,可以是有符号或无符号的。2. ...

java变量类型有哪些?各自特点?
答:三、简单类型变量和包装类之间的相互转换 简单类型的变量转换为相应的包装类,可以利用包装类的构造函数。即:Boolean(boolean value)、Character(char value)、Integer(int value)、Long(long value)、Float(float value)、Double(double value)而在各个包装类中,总有形为××Value()的方法,来得到其...

在C语言中整型变量有那些类型?
答:整型常量可以是长整型、短整型、有符号型、无符号型。在Tubbo C2.0里有符号整型常量的范围从—32768到32767,无符号整型的为0到65535;有符号长整型的范围为—2147483648到2147483647。无符号长整型的范围为0到4294967295。短整型同字符型。可以指定一个整型常量为二进制、八进制或十六进制,如以下语句:-...

VB编程:Dim a, b As Integer语句定义的变量类型为哪个?
答:其结果是:b被声明为Integer类型,而a为缺省的Variant类型。在Visual Basic中,定义变量的关键字有Dim、Statie、ReDim、Public或Global,它们在使用上是不同的:Dim用于标准模块、窗体模块或过程中定义变量或数组;Static用于在过程中定义静态变量或数组;Public或Global语句用于在标准模块中定义全局变量或数组...

js中变量是什么以及有哪些类型
答:在js中,变量是存储信息的容器;JavaScript中有两种类型的变量:局部变量和全局变量。js如何声明变量?在js中,可以使用关键词“var”或者“let”,在加上“变量名称”来声明变量。【相关视频教程推荐:JavaScript教程】js变量的名称,也叫标识符的命名需要遵循一些规范:1、名称必须以字母(a到z或A到Z)...